Drug Treatment and Detoxification for Withdrawal Symptoms

One of the reasons drug addicted people find it difficult to stop using drugs once they start using them, is because of physical and psychological dependency that inevitably occurs if the person uses drugs long enough. It no longer seems to be a matter of "willpower" because their bodies and minds will actually punish them both physically and mentally if they stop using drugs. This is called drug withdrawal, and is a major roadblock for individuals who wish to stop using drugs. Individuals often become very ill during withdrawal and can even die in certain types withdrawal, because seizures and strokes can occur with certain drugs and with alcohol. Depression is a very common withdrawal symptom, which can become so extreme that an individual may commit suicide.

To alleviate certain withdrawal symptoms and to make detox a more safe process, it is important that drug addicted individuals who wish to quit do so in an appropriate atmosphere such as a drug rehabilitation facility. Drug treatment facilities in Adams Run can not only see individuals safely through the detox process and help minimize and reduce withdrawal symptoms, but also ensure that the person doesn't relapse back into drug use. After detox has been accomplished, addiction professionals in Adams Run will then ensure that all underlying psychological and emotional issues tied to the individual's addiction are addressed so that they can remain clean and sober once they leave the drug treatment facility.

Drug Addiction and the Enabler

It is not unusual in most cases of addiction in Adams Run that the individual's habit is made possible fully or partially by another person in their immediate environment. An enabler is either a knowing or unaware participant in the persons struggle with drug addiction, and is someone who makes their addiction possible or less difficult to continue on. The act of enabling is usually done out of "concern" or "worry", but is more harmful than good in the end. A good example of an enabler is a family member or partner who gives an addicted individual any kind of financing, housing, and may even help the person to get their drugs in some way. The logic behind this is often that the enabling is keeping the individual in a safe and stable scenario, instead of being on the streets or in harmful situations.

Enablers are often the vital component in an addicted persons life which makes addiction possible. Reversely, enablers can also be the key to helping someone get off of drugs by discontinuing the enabling behaviors. As soon as the enabling has been discontinued, the addict will often realize that it is no longer possible to continue their habit and will reach a crisis point. This is why an enabler must recognize the situation immediately and instead of prolonging the individual's addiction, get them into an effective drug rehabilitation center in Adams Run. Only then will both the enabler and the drug addict be able to go on with their lives in a much healthier and sane manner.

Prescription Drug Addiction in Adams Run

Drug Rehab centers in Adams Run and across the country are reporting record numbers in the incidences of people seeking prescription drug treatment. It seems that there is a pill for everything and as physicians continue to liberally prescribe these medications, prescription drug addiction is only going to grow .Many of the prescription drugs that are being prescribed are opiates. These drugs are highly addictive as they usually contain morphine and codeine. Opiates are generally used to treat true pain, but many individuals become reliant on these drugs and must enter a drug rehab program. These drugs are being abused in higher numbers than ever, and because opioids change the brain of the person who is using them, they can bring about dependency which often leads to prescription drug addiction.

Long term use of these prescription pain killers can trigger several negative physical effects on the body, and abusing these drugs can even lead to death by means of an overdose. The increasing accessibility is no doubt, the greatest factor that is contributing to the large prevalence of prescription drug abuse. To make matters worse, the easy access to these extremely addictive prescription drugs is alarming. Online pharmacies make it uncomplicated to get prescription drugs without ever seeing a doctor. With just a click of the mouse and a credit card number, even your teen can acquire these drugs effortlessly.
